diff --git a/src/main/java/com/example/demo/domain/entity/CashRecord.java b/src/main/java/com/example/demo/domain/entity/CashRecord.java index 39ed86b..9ef9580 100644 --- a/src/main/java/com/example/demo/domain/entity/CashRecord.java +++ b/src/main/java/com/example/demo/domain/entity/CashRecord.java @@ -39,6 +39,7 @@ public class CashRecord implements Serializable { private String numUnit; // 数量单位 个/月/年 private Integer permanentGold; // 永久金币数量 private Integer freeGold; // 免费金币数量 + private Integer walletId; // 钱包 ID private String payload; //平台 // 金额信息 diff --git a/src/main/java/com/example/demo/domain/entity/UserRegionWallet.java b/src/main/java/com/example/demo/domain/entity/UserRegionWallet.java new file mode 100644 index 0000000..0ccd8b6 --- /dev/null +++ b/src/main/java/com/example/demo/domain/entity/UserRegionWallet.java @@ -0,0 +1,28 @@ +package com.example.demo.domain.entity; + +import lombok.AllArgsConstructor; +import lombok.Data; +import lombok.NoArgsConstructor; + +import java.math.BigDecimal; +import java.util.Date; + +/** + * @program: gold-java + * @ClassName UserRegionWallet + * @description: 用户多地区钱包余额实体类 + * @author: Hungry + * @create: 2026-03-05 + * @Version 1.0 + **/ +@Data +@NoArgsConstructor +@AllArgsConstructor +public class UserRegionWallet { + private Long id; // 主键 ID + private Integer jwcode; // 精网号 + private Integer walletId; // 钱包 ID(关联 wallet 表.id) + private BigDecimal currentPermanentGold; // 当前永久金币 + private Date createTime; // 创建时间 + private Date updateTime; // 更新时间 +} diff --git a/src/main/java/com/example/demo/domain/vo/cash/CashCollection.java b/src/main/java/com/example/demo/domain/vo/cash/CashCollection.java index 28233c3..3f3ca1c 100644 --- a/src/main/java/com/example/demo/domain/vo/cash/CashCollection.java +++ b/src/main/java/com/example/demo/domain/vo/cash/CashCollection.java @@ -47,6 +47,7 @@ public class CashCollection implements Serializable { private String numUnit; //数量单位 个/月/年 private Integer permanentGold; // 永久金币数量 private Integer freeGold; // 免费金币数量 + private Integer walletId; // 钱包 ID private String paymentCurrency; // 付款币种 private BigDecimal paymentAmount; // 付款金额 private String receivedCurrency; // 到账币种